Content management system (CMS) development
A Content Management System (CMS) is a software application that enables users to create, manage, and publish digital content such as web pages, blogs, articles, and multimedia. CMS development involves the creation of such software applications and tools that allow organizations and individuals to manage and publish content without requiring technical knowledge or programming skills.
The process of CMS development involves several stages, including planning, design, development, testing, and deployment. The development team typically consists of developers, designers, content writers, and testers who work together to create a system that meets the needs of the client.
The planning stage involves defining the requirements of the system, including the type of content to be managed, the target audience, and the desired functionality. Designers create mockups and wireframes to illustrate the proposed system's layout and interface, while developers use programming languages such as PHP, Java, or .NET to create the software application.
During development, the CMS is built and tested to ensure that it meets the requirements of the client. Testing involves identifying and fixing bugs, as well as evaluating the system's usability and performance.
Once the CMS is ready, it is deployed to a web server or cloud platform, and the client can start creating and publishing content. The CMS development team provides ongoing support and maintenance to ensure the system runs smoothly and is updated regularly to meet changing needs.
Overall, CMS development is a complex process that involves multiple stages and requires a team of skilled professionals to ensure the creation of a reliable, user-friendly, and robust system